Given our local climate with seasonal temperature swings, common issues include battery failure, issues with the hybrid battery system in models like the RX 450h, and suspension wear from navigating rural roads and winter potholes. Regular maintenance on these systems is key to longevity.

Typically, yes. While the nearest Lexus dealership offers OEM parts and manufacturer-trained techs, independent shops in the Schwenksville/Collegeville area often provide comparable expertise with lower labor rates and the option for high-quality aftermarket parts, resulting in significant savings for routine and common repairs.
You should seek a Lexus specialist for complex electrical diagnostics, hybrid system repairs, or advanced drivability issues. For Schwenksville residents, using a specialist ensures proper calibration of all-wheel-drive systems and access to specialized tools and software updates that generic shops may lack.
The mix of hilly backroads, seasonal snow, and road salt used in winter means you should pay extra attention to undercarriage corrosion, brake condition, and tire tread depth. We recommend more frequent undercarriage washes in winter and pre-season brake inspections to stay safe on routes like Route 73 and 29.
